A closeup of the Introducing Noonee Exoskeleton in Turin, Italy
Size: 3382px × 5073px
Location: Tur, Italy
Photo credit: © WireStock / Alamy / Afripics
License: Royalty Free
Model Released: No
Keywords: appliance, artificial, background, bionics, body, care, concept, cyber, design, device, element, equipment, exoskeleton, futuristic, health, industry, isometric, mechanical, medical, modern, person, professional, research, robot, scientific, sign, symbol, system, technology, wearable, worker